How We Rank Schools

Every school list on this site is ordered by the BOC Score, computed from the most recent school-level data published by the U.S. Department of Education (College Scorecard and IPEDS). To qualify, a school must be currently operating and accredited by an agency recognized by the U.S. Department of Education. Each eligible school is then scored on five measures, percentile-ranked against schools at the same credential level:

  • Graduation rate 30%
  • Median earnings, 10 years after entry 25%
  • Average net price (lower is better) 20%
  • Retention rate 15%
  • Fully online availability 10%

Schools without enough outcome data appear after ranked schools, without a score. On this page, schools are ordered by distance from Waxahachie. Advertising never affects these rankings. Read the full methodology.

Healthcare Administration Wages Near Waxahachie

Waxahachie is part of the Dallas-Fort Worth-Arlington, TX metro area (BLS area code 19100). Where MSA-level wages are published, the table below shows MSA medians; otherwise it falls back to Texas statewide.

OccupationMedian WageSourceCOL-Adjusted (US=100)
Medical and Health Services Manager$121,640Dallas-Fort Worth-Arlington, TX$117,983
Health Information Technologist and Medical Registrar$78,960Dallas-Fort Worth-Arlington, TX$76,586
Administrative Services Manager$115,830Dallas-Fort Worth-Arlington, TX$112,347
Compliance Officer$77,760Dallas-Fort Worth-Arlington, TX$75,422
Medical Records Specialist$52,140Dallas-Fort Worth-Arlington, TX$50,572
Medical Secretary and Administrative Assistant$45,630Dallas-Fort Worth-Arlington, TX$44,258

Source: BLS, May 2025 Occupational Employment and Wage Statistics. The U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ics publishes wage data at the metro (MSA) and state level – not by individual city.
